Exactly How Cold Laser Therapy Functions
To understand how cold laser treatment works, you require to grasp the basic principles of how light energy communicates with biological tissues. read the article , likewise known as low-level laser therapy (LLLT), makes use of certain wavelengths of light to pass through the skin and target underlying cells. Unlike the intense lasers utilized in surgical procedures, cold lasers discharge reduced levels of light that don't create warm or create damages to the tissues.
When these mild light waves get to the cells, they're soaked up by components called chromophores, such as cytochrome c oxidase in mitochondria. This absorption sets off a collection of organic responses, including enhanced cellular power production and the launch of nitric oxide, which enhances blood circulation and reduces inflammation.
Moreover, the light power can also promote the production of adenosine triphosphate (ATP), the energy money of cells, assisting in mobile repair and regeneration processes.
Basically, cold laser therapy uses the power of light energy to promote recovery and ease pain in a non-invasive and mild manner.
Systems of Activity
Exactly how does cold laser treatment actually work to generate its therapeutic effects on biological cells?
Cold laser treatment, also referred to as low-level laser treatment (LLLT), runs via a procedure called photobiomodulation. When the cold laser is put on the skin, the light energy penetrates the tissues and is taken in by chromophores within the cells.
These chromophores, such as cytochrome c oxidase in the mitochondria, are after that boosted by the light power, bring about a cascade of biological reactions. One essential mechanism of activity is the improvement of cellular metabolic rate.
The soaked up light energy raises ATP manufacturing in the mitochondria, which is critical for mobile feature and repair work. In addition, cold laser therapy aids to minimize swelling by preventing inflammatory moderators and promoting the release of anti-inflammatory cytokines.
This anti-inflammatory effect adds to pain alleviation and tissue healing.
